Why We Hike
A short documentary that showcases a volunteer guide at Quetzaltrekkers, a hiking/trekking organization in Quetzaltenango (Xela), Guatemala, that gives all of its profits to Escuela de la Calle and El Hogar, a school and a home built to aid street kids in Guatemala. Campesino a Campesino
A short documentary that centers around a native Maya woman who has learned new techniques for farming, and for life, from the Unión de Agricultores Minifundistas de Guatemala based in Quetzaltenango, Guatemala - an organization that spreads new ideas and new techniques through the farmer to farmer method of teaching.
